Definition of foreshow in English:

foreshow

verbforeshown fɔːˈʃəʊfôrˈSHō
[with object]archaic
  • Give warning or promise of; foretell.

    〈古〉预示,预告;预言

    astrologers that future fates foreshow
    Example sentencesExamples
    • The child playing with its toys foreshows future pleasant plans which will result in tranquility and satisfaction.
    • Since, therefore, He was about to be manifested and to suffer in the flesh, His suffering was foreshown.
    • It not only foreshows the reality of our times but also depicts the reality as a seeming illusion.
    • First he had a dream in the night, which foreshowed him truly the evils that were about to befall him in the person of his son.
    • Their extent and clarity are such that they unmistakably foreshow the divine character and mission of Christ.
    Synonyms
    bode
